Why invoice workflow automation matters to revenue operations discipline
Revenue operations discipline depends on consistency. Every invoice should reflect approved commercial terms, valid pricing logic, tax treatment, service periods, and customer-specific requirements. In practice, SaaS businesses often struggle with fragmented ownership. Sales may close deals with nonstandard terms, finance may apply manual corrections, and operations may rely on spreadsheets to bridge system gaps. This weakens trust in billing data and creates downstream friction in collections, renewals, and revenue recognition.
Invoice workflow automation creates a controlled path from commercial event to financial document. It standardizes triggers such as contract activation, usage thresholds, milestone completion, subscription renewal, or service delivery confirmation. It also enforces approval routing for exceptions before invoices are issued. This is where workflow orchestration becomes central. Rather than treating invoicing as a single system function, orchestration coordinates multiple systems and decision points across the quote-to-cash lifecycle. For executive teams, that means fewer revenue leakages, stronger auditability, and better operating discipline across departments.
What business problems should the automation solve first
The most effective programs begin with business failure points, not tool selection. Common priorities include invoice delays after contract signature, inconsistent approval handling for discounts or credits, disputes caused by mismatched usage data, poor visibility into invoice status, and manual rework between billing and ERP systems. Another frequent issue is the inability to trace why an invoice was changed, who approved it, and whether the change complied with policy.
- Reduce invoice cycle time from commercial trigger to customer delivery
- Improve billing accuracy for subscriptions, usage, milestones, and hybrid pricing models
- Enforce approval policies for exceptions, credits, and nonstandard terms
- Create a complete audit trail across CRM, billing, ERP, and payment systems
- Strengthen collections readiness with cleaner invoice data and status visibility
- Support scale without adding finance headcount in proportion to transaction volume
This prioritization matters because not every invoicing issue requires the same architecture. A company with simple recurring subscriptions may focus on policy enforcement and ERP synchronization. A company with usage-based pricing may need stronger event ingestion, data validation, and exception workflows. A services-led SaaS provider may need milestone billing tied to project delivery systems. Revenue operations discipline improves fastest when automation is scoped around the highest-value control points.
A decision framework for choosing the right automation architecture
Enterprise teams should evaluate invoice workflow automation through four lenses: process complexity, system landscape, control requirements, and operating model. Process complexity includes pricing models, approval paths, tax rules, and exception frequency. System landscape covers CRM, ERP, subscription billing, payment gateways, data warehouses, and customer portals. Control requirements include segregation of duties, compliance obligations, auditability, and retention policies. Operating model addresses who owns the workflows, how changes are governed, and whether internal teams or partners will manage the automation lifecycle.
| Architecture option | Best fit | Strengths | Trade-offs |
|---|---|---|---|
| Native SaaS billing workflows | Low to moderate complexity environments | Fast deployment, lower integration overhead, simpler vendor support model | Limited cross-system orchestration, weaker flexibility for custom controls |
| iPaaS or middleware-led orchestration | Multi-system finance and operations environments | Strong integration governance, reusable connectors, centralized workflow visibility | Can become expensive or rigid if over-engineered |
| Event-driven architecture with webhooks and APIs | High-volume, usage-based, or near real-time invoicing | Responsive processing, scalable decoupling, better support for exception routing | Requires stronger observability, schema governance, and operational maturity |
| RPA overlay for legacy gaps | Systems without modern REST APIs or GraphQL support | Useful for short-term continuity where direct integration is not available | Higher fragility, maintenance burden, and weaker long-term governance |
In many enterprises, the right answer is a hybrid model. Core invoice logic may remain in the billing or ERP platform, while workflow orchestration handles approvals, exception management, notifications, and cross-system synchronization. Middleware or iPaaS can normalize data movement, while event-driven patterns support timely updates from product usage or contract events. RPA should generally be treated as a tactical bridge rather than the strategic foundation.
How workflow orchestration improves control across the invoice lifecycle
Workflow orchestration turns disconnected tasks into a governed operating sequence. A typical invoice lifecycle begins with a trigger such as a signed order, subscription renewal, usage close, or service milestone. The orchestration layer validates customer master data, pricing terms, tax attributes, and billing schedules before invoice generation. If a rule fails, the workflow routes the case to the appropriate approver or operations queue instead of allowing silent errors to pass downstream.
Once generated, the invoice can be enriched with delivery preferences, customer-specific references, and payment instructions. The workflow then updates ERP records, posts status events to downstream systems, and creates monitoring checkpoints for delivery confirmation, dispute intake, and collections readiness. This is where monitoring, observability, and logging become operational necessities rather than technical extras. Finance leaders need to know which invoices are blocked, why they are blocked, and how quickly exceptions are being resolved.
For organizations building modern automation estates, tools such as n8n, enterprise workflow engines, or cloud-native orchestration services can coordinate REST APIs, GraphQL endpoints, webhooks, and middleware connectors. The design principle is not tool-centric. It is control-centric: every handoff should be visible, every exception should be actionable, and every policy decision should be traceable.
Where AI-assisted automation and AI agents add value without weakening governance
AI-assisted automation can improve invoice operations when applied to bounded, reviewable tasks. Good use cases include classifying dispute reasons, extracting billing references from customer communications, recommending routing paths for exceptions, summarizing root causes for delayed invoices, and identifying anomaly patterns in usage or pricing data. AI agents may also support finance operations teams by retrieving policy context through RAG from approved documentation, contract templates, and billing rules repositories.
However, AI should not become an uncontrolled decision-maker for financial commitments. Invoice generation, credit issuance, tax treatment, and approval overrides require deterministic controls, governance, and human accountability. The safest model is to use AI for decision support, triage, and knowledge retrieval while keeping policy execution in rule-based workflows. This balance preserves compliance and auditability while still reducing manual effort.
Implementation roadmap: from fragmented billing tasks to disciplined revenue operations
| Phase | Primary objective | Key activities | Executive outcome |
|---|---|---|---|
| 1. Diagnostic | Establish current-state risk and process reality | Process mining, stakeholder interviews, exception analysis, system mapping, policy review | Clear baseline of control gaps and automation priorities |
| 2. Design | Define target operating model and architecture | Workflow design, approval matrix, data model alignment, integration pattern selection, governance design | Approved blueprint tied to business controls and ownership |
| 3. Pilot | Validate automation on a bounded invoice segment | Deploy orchestration for one product line, region, or billing model; monitor exceptions closely | Measured proof of operational fit before scale |
| 4. Scale | Expand coverage and standardize controls | Add systems, invoice types, customer segments, observability, and reporting | Broader revenue operations discipline with lower manual dependency |
| 5. Optimize | Continuously improve performance and resilience | Refine rules, add AI-assisted triage, improve dashboards, strengthen compliance evidence | Sustained business value and stronger executive confidence |
This roadmap works best when paired with explicit ownership. Finance should own policy intent, revenue operations should own process performance, enterprise architecture should govern integration standards, and platform or automation teams should own runtime reliability. Best practices that improve ROI and reduce operational risk
- Design around policy exceptions first, because exceptions reveal where revenue discipline actually breaks
- Separate business rules from integration logic so pricing and approval policies can evolve without rebuilding workflows
- Use event-driven updates where invoice timing depends on product usage, contract state, or service delivery milestones
- Implement observability from day one, including status tracking, failure alerts, and exception aging metrics
- Maintain immutable audit trails for approvals, data changes, and invoice status transitions
- Treat security, compliance, and segregation of duties as architecture requirements, not post-launch controls
ROI in invoice workflow automation comes from more than labor reduction. The larger gains often come from fewer billing disputes, faster collections readiness, reduced revenue leakage, stronger forecasting inputs, and lower audit friction. Common mistakes executives should avoid
A common mistake is automating the visible task while ignoring the upstream decision logic. If contract data quality is poor or approval policies are inconsistent, faster invoice generation simply accelerates bad outcomes. Another mistake is over-centralizing all logic in one platform without considering resilience, ownership, or future change. This can create a brittle architecture that is difficult to adapt when pricing models, tax rules, or regional requirements evolve.
Organizations also underestimate the importance of governance. Without clear ownership for workflow changes, exception thresholds, and integration monitoring, automation can drift away from policy intent. Finally, some teams overuse RPA where APIs or middleware would provide stronger long-term control. RPA has a role, especially in legacy environments, but it should not become the default answer for enterprise-grade revenue operations.
